How to choose a pet boarding in Round Rock, TX
- Verify vaccine requirements with each facility before booking. Most reputable boarding providers in Round Rock require proof of rabies, distemper, and Bordetella (kennel cough) vaccines, often with a waiting period after administration to ensure effectiveness.
- Compare price expectations across different providers, as rates can vary based on amenities like private suites, playtime add-ons, or webcam access. Budget-friendly options typically offer basic care, while premium services include extra enrichment activities.
- Schedule a pre-booking visit or tour to evaluate cleanliness, noise levels, and staff interaction with the animals. Many top-rated facilities in Round Rock welcome walk-ins during business hours so you can see the environment firsthand.
- Read recent online reviews, focusing on comments about staff responsiveness, handling of medical issues, and overall pet happiness. Look for patterns in feedback rather than isolated complaints to get a balanced view of the business.
- Confirm drop-off and pick-up window policies, as some boarding services have strict hours while others offer extended or 24-hour access. Late pickups may incur additional fees, so plan your travel schedule accordingly.
- Ask about emergency protocols and whether the facility has a veterinarian on call or a partnership with a local animal hospital. This is especially important for pets with pre-existing conditions or those on medication.
What to expect on price
Pet boarding rates in Round Rock, TX generally fall into predictable ranges based on the type of accommodation and level of care. Standard kennel boarding for a single dog typically runs between $25 and $50 per night, while luxury suites with webcams, extra playtime, or bedding upgrades can climb to $55 to $80 per night. Cat boarding is often slightly less expensive, averaging $20 to $40 per night. Many facilities offer discounts for multiple pets from the same household or for extended stays of a week or longer. Be aware that holiday periods often see a 10-20% surcharge, and additional services such as administering medication or providing special diets may carry a small daily fee.

Frequently asked questions
What are the typical drop-off and pick-up hours for boarding facilities in Round Rock?
Most boarding businesses in Round Rock operate between 7:00 AM and 7:00 PM on weekdays, with reduced hours on weekends and holidays. Some facilities offer early drop-off or late pick-up for an additional fee. It is always best to confirm specific hours when making your reservation, as they can vary significantly between providers.
Do boarding facilities in Round Rock accept all types of pets?
The vast majority of boarding services in Round Rock cater to dogs and cats. Some facilities may also accept small animals like rabbits or guinea pigs, but this is less common. Always call ahead to confirm that the facility can accommodate your specific pet type and size, especially for exotic pets or large breeds.
What is the cancellation policy for pet boarding reservations?
Cancellation policies vary widely. Many providers require 24 to 48 hours notice for a full refund, while others may charge a partial fee for last-minute cancellations. During peak holiday seasons, some facilities enforce stricter policies, such as a non-refundable deposit. Always review the cancellation terms at the time of booking to avoid unexpected charges.
What should I bring for my pet's boarding stay?
Most facilities require your pet to arrive with proof of current vaccinations, a secure leash and collar with ID tags, and enough of their regular food to last the entire stay to avoid digestive upset. You may also bring comfort items like a favorite toy or blanket, though many boarding services provide bedding. Avoid bringing valuables or items that could become a choking hazard.
